Just two days after becoming the first female player to score points in a Power Five college football game, Vanderbilt kicker Sarah Fuller’s football career has come to an end.

Fuller, who was brought over from the Vanderbilt women’s soccer team last month, took to Twitter on Monday evening to announce that her football playing days are over. The announcement came just a few hours after Vanderbilt’s regular season finale against Georgia was canceled due to COVID-19 issues within the Commodores’ program.

“It looks like my time as a football player has come to an end,” Fuller wrote. “I would like to personally thank the entire Vanderbilt football team, coaches, and support staff for this amazing opportunity to be a part of this program. I was accepted as an athlete and a true member of this team.
